import trimesh as tm
from PIL import Image
mesh = tm.load('large_mesh.obj', skip_materials=True)
print(type(mesh.visual)) # should be TextureVisuals since your mesh has uv coordinates
print(mesh.visual.uv.shape) # should be (n_vertices, 2)
image = Image.open('large_mesh_texture.jpg')
mesh.visual.material = tm.visual.material.SimpleMaterial(image=img)
Are there any problems with these lines?
PS : sharing your mesh and texture might help others reproducing the error.
